Hi all,
One of the things that I have been tasked with at work is doing
detailed performance analysis of openvz.
I have discovered that when running more than one guest and saturating
the bandwidth of both of them (I ran netperf to the same host on two
guests at the same time) I take a 20% hit in performance, invariably.
ie (approximately).
One guest: 900 Mb/s
Two guests: 700Mb/s total, around 350Mb/s per guest.
This is obviously a significant hit, and I can think of no reason
offhand for it. Has anyone here seen this kind of degradation?
